Evgenia Maltseva’s painting “Mandragora” is an expressive and enigmatic canvas in which the artist turns to the image of a mystical plant, endowed with magical properties and symbolizing mystery, life, death, and rebirth. Using the technique of abstract expressionism, Maltseva creates an atmosphere of anxiety, tension, and at the same time some bewitching beauty, characteristic of the world of ancient legends and myths. It is not just an image of a plant, but rather a visual embodiment of the power of nature, its mysterious energy, and the connection between the visible and invisible worlds.
At the center of attention of the painting is a conventional image of mandragora, presented not as a specific plant, but rather as an energetic essence formed from dynamic brushstrokes and chaotic lines. The form, resembling both a human figure and the roots of a plant, emphasizes the dual nature of mandragora, its connection with the earth and with the human principle.
The artist uses a contrasting color palette in which shades of gray, black, and white predominate, diluted with bright bursts of green and brown. Dark colors create a sense of darkness, mystery, and the underworld from which mandragora grows. Light tones, on the contrary, symbolize light, life, and hope for rebirth. The green color, used to depict leaves or shoots, embodies vitality and growth energy.
A special feature of the painting is the absence of clear contours and detailed drawing. The artist focuses on movement, dynamics, and texture, creating a sense of blurriness and elusiveness. It seems that the image of mandragora is constantly changing, flowing from one state to another, as if reflecting its magical and changeable nature.
The background of the painting, executed in light, blurred tones, creates a sense of boundless space in which transformation and rebirth take place. It does not contain any specific details so as not to distract attention from the main object - the mandragora.
In the lower part of the painting, you can see elements resembling roots going into the darkness. As if it is there that this mysterious figure originates.
The artist uses the technique of abstract expressionism, focusing on conveying the emotional state and creating an overall impression of strength, mystery, and mystical energy. Dynamic strokes, contrasting colors, and unusual combinations create a feeling of an otherworldly world where magic and intuition reign.
Overall, the plot of the painting conveys a feeling of anxiety, fear, and at the same time admiration for the power of nature. The painting seems to invite the viewer to look into their inner world, feel the connection with ancient forces, and reflect on the mysteries of the universe.
